Sassoon Yosef grew up near the Sea of Galilee, Israel, in the kibbutz of Kinneret. This kibbutz, was home to many intellectuals and gave him his inspiration in the two art mediums he creates in, sculpture and music.
Sassoon completed his studies in the famous Avney Institute of Arts in Tel Aviv, going on to the art colonies of Ein Hod and Sefad. In Ein Hod, Sassoon studied under renowned Romanian sculptor Tuvia Uster, whose background was in Italian stonework. His mentor inspired him to travel to Pietrasanta, Italy, in 1985 to master his command of marble. In 1989, Sassoon moved to New York, breaking out into the American art scene with works that gracefully combine movement with sensuality while projecting powerful energy.
Sassoon’s sculptures have been praised in countless arts publications, and have been exhibited in various solo and group shows throughout the world, most notably in New York, London, Los Angeles, and Israel. Today Sassoon shares his time between his studios in Israel and in the US.
Recently, Sassoon has ventured into the world of classical music. As in his sculpting, you can hear the grace and the passion that is so characteristic of this artist. By substituting the tangible for sound, he succeeds in creating pictures in his music.
